To enable such a system in plants, the re-designed receptors need to be targeted extracellularly and we need to address eukaryotic processes that are not fully understood, such as transmembrane signaling, signal -
dependent nuclear translocation, and other signaling complexities.
We then show that an adapted HK functions in plants by linking it to a transcriptional response through signal -
dependent nuclear translocation of a bacterial response regulator [12], to produce a synthetic signal transduction system.
